I've had Win 2k pro installed for a few months and the installation has just
developed the following error: After booting normally a program error
warning appears stating "explorer.exe has generated errors and will be
closed by windows. You will need to restart the program. An error log is
being created"

After this warning is acknowledged and a few seconds have elapsed, the same
problem appears again and so on. This makes it impossible to access any of
the other programs and I've tried all of the possible solutions I can think
of: restarting, reinstalling and repairing.

Can anyone suggest what I need to do?

Can you get to the desktop by using the F8 key at the scrole bar screen, then select Safe Mode?

You really need to get to the Control Panel and look up the error log,under "Administrative Tools". This will give you a great deal of help fixing this problem.

It sounds like a hardware problem but if you have had it running for a few months then I tend to think that it must be something that you just installed.

If you can't get into the system at all then you'll need to start the system with the 4 boot disks and the emergency repair disk. If you didn't make them you can download them from HERE

Look at the top listing (NT 4/5) and follow the links. Download the disks and after you make the 5 disks then start the system and try to fix what's broke.

If you have always had trouble with this unit and just now asked for help then it could be the Bios need to be upgraded.

I was having this problem too running 2k. The problem for me was my anti-virus software(McAfee). Do you have anti-virus software? This is running constantly in the backroung checking files and folders.
If it stops running it causes errors in the explorer. Ideally you should restart after you see this error. If you don't the error will re-appear. Harmless really.
